Posted By Thomas Kennedy I used to regulate clinical waste movements.
You want to get hold of a copy of:
Scottish Technical Note 3 (SHTN3), ‘Management and Disposal of Clinical Waste’ compiled by the NHS in Scotland Property and Environment Forum Executive. It has very good guidance on cytotoxics including carriage.
A good web search or subscription site should locate this for you.
I'm sure the subject is covered in less detail:
"Safe disposal of clinical waste". Health and Safety Commission’s Health Service Advisory Committee (HSAC).
